Steps: Wash 8 glass pint jars and lids (you can use canning jars, but you don't need to) in hot soapy water and rinse well. Trim stem end of beans and cut away any bruises or bad spots. Place about 2 tablespoons corn and 1 1/2 teaspoons coriander seeds in each jar. Pack tightly with beans and add 2 more tablespoons corn.

In a saucepan, combine vinegar, water, sugar, garlic, salt, pepper and pepper flakes. Bring to a boil; reduce heat and simmer until sugar dissolves, 1-2 minutes. Pour mixture over corn; cool. Transfer to jars if desired; seal tightly. Refrigerate at least 2 hours before serving. Store in the refrigerator for up to 2 months.

Pickled Corn & Beans Makes 8 quarts Ingredients: 2 dozen ears of yellow corn; shucked and silked 1/2 bushel (4 gallons) half runner beans; strings removed and "broken" into 1 to 2" pieces Pickling salt (do not substitute with iodized salt -- the mixture will not pickle; kosher salt also works)

Place about 2 T corn and 1 1/2 t coriander seeds in each jar. Pack tightly with beans and add 2 more tablespoons corn. 4. Bring 3 3/4 C water, the vinegar, and the salt to a boil. Pour hot liquid over beans, covering them completely and leaving 1/2 inch of space beneath the rim of each jar. Place lids on jars and let stand until completely cool.

Add one teaspoon of pickling salt per pint right on top of the corn. (use two teaspoons of salt if you are using some of the newer hybrid sweet varieties of corn). Pour hot water into each jar of corn until just about to run over the top of the jar. All corn must be covered with water. Add canning ring and lid but just screw down loosely snug.
